Summary: 

To become knowledgeable, and proficient with all fish husbandry applications, including feed management, feeding principles and fish health and welfare as it pertains to farm raised trout.

Key Responsibilities: 

  • Feed fish on a daily basis using a range of techniques centered on proficient hand feeding and computerized feed equipment.
  • Utilize skills and attention to detail to become highly efficient in fish husbandry techniques, not limited to feeding, which include early rearing, fin clipping, and vaccinating.
  • Maintain records.
  • Become knowledgeable of all site operations, including but not limited to fish health and welfare, production metrics and environmental monitoring.
  • Maintain company assets in good operational condition.
  • Work to continuously improve operations with respect to quality, safety, inventory levels and operating expense.
  • Promote a safe work environment and ensure safety compliance with all local, state, and Federal safety and environmental laws.
  • Practice and adhere to strict biosecurity protocols at all times.
  • Perform other duties, as assigned.

What You Bring to Pacific Seafood: 

Required:

  • High school diploma or GED. 
  • Valid driver's license.
  • Standby is a requirement and applicant must live or be willing to relocate to within a 30-minute drive from the facility.
  • Ability to obtain certification in the safe operation of forklifts and other heavy equipment. 

Preferred:

  • Bachelor's degree from an accredited college or university. 
  • Experience with trout and/or hatchery early rearing experience. 
  • Forklift certification. 

Pay Range: $23 - $25 Hourly
